There is a reference to a wireless set as a desired purchase by Lily, were she to receive money by responding to the newspaper notice seeking her; this reinforces the story's setting being in the 1930s, as the author intended in her final revisions (done in 1950).[7]. A second British television adaptation, set in 1951, was transmitted on 5 February 2006 as part of ITV's Agatha Christie's Marple, starring Geraldine McEwan and Sophia Myles, as Miss Marple and Gwenda, respectively. Sleeping Murder: Miss Marple's Last Case is a work of detective fiction by Agatha Christie and first published in the UK by the Collins Crime Club in October 1976[1] and in the US by Dodd, Mead and Company later in the same year.
